Output 40f8593015a6d4d32ae1d93d5774a84aab38cd6961e7716a391c3f3535d582e1:0

value
4061883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78db66dc1ae54a5686b1903ae152cfcd4813fdaf OP_EQUAL
address
3Ci3qsGLGqKUsS2egkxjemtQw31smTZdSe
transaction
40f8593015a6d4d32ae1d93d5774a84aab38cd6961e7716a391c3f3535d582e1
spent
true